The Department of Psychiatry recognizes the exemplary expertise of our distinguished faculty. R. Andrew Chambers' work in the Laboratory for Translational Neuroscience of Dual Diagnosis & Development focuses on exploring causal mechanisms in the brain responsible for extremely high rates of addictions co-morbidity in mental illness.
Amy Williams, PhD, is a clinical psychologist with a specialty in pediatric psychology. She utilizes cognitive behavioral therapies to help children cope with and better manage medical conditions and symptoms while hospitalized at Riley Hospital.
